Utilizing hair testing is increasingly recognized as an effective means to detect substance use, including alcohol and drugs. The structure of hair captures long-term indicators as it grows, containing evidence of drug and alcohol exposure. When obtained near the scalp, hair can reveal drug and alcohol usage history extending to around a 90-day period. Its collection is straightforward, alteration is challenging, and it is simple to transport.
A 1.5-inch section of roughly 200 hairs (equivalent to a #2 pencil thickness) near the scalp results in 100mg of hair, optimal for both initial screening and subsequent confirmation. For tests with EtG, additional panels, or exceeding 10 panels, 150mg of the specimen is advisable. We suggest using a jeweler’s scale for measurement. Should scalp hair not be available, a comparable quantity of body hair is an alternative. "Head hair" pertains exclusively to scalp hair, while "body hair" encompasses all other hair types, including facial and axillary.
Process Overview
The primary process stages within the laboratory for processing a drug testing outcome are Accessioning, Screening, Extraction, and Confirmation.
Accessioning is the initial step of integrating a sample within the laboratory. This process verifies the proper sealing and shipment of the sample, assigns it a random LAN (Laboratory Accessioning Number), and completes additional entries not included in an electronic chain of custody.
Screening serves as a preliminary evaluation for substance abuse. While an economical method to exclude drug use in most samples, a positive result in Screening requires confirmation for it to be admissible in legal settings. Samples identified as potentially positive during Screening necessitate further confirmation.
Should a sample indicate potential positivity in Screening, additional hair is utilized from the original specimen for Extraction. During this phase, drugs are isolated from hair at notably lower concentrations compared to other methods such as urine or saliva, highlighting the complexity of hair drug screening.
The Confirmation of a positive screen result is achieved using techniques such as GC/MS, GC/MS/MS, or LC/MS/MS. Samples predicted as positive undergo cleaning prior to confirmation as necessary. The full laboratory process from Accessioning to Confirmation is evaluated according to both CAP (College of American Pathologists) Hair standards and the ISO/IEC 17025 accreditation.

Note: Although often termed "hair follicle tests", this examination assesses the hair strand, not the underlying follicle.
